The City of Sioux Falls is aware of the issue.

“They’re full. The traps are full,” Dominic Miller, Sioux Falls Environmental Health Manager, said.

That’s why this week they are ramping up their mosquito control measures.

“We’re going to try to get the entire city sprayed, weather permitting,” Miller said. “They’re going to be doing a lot of turf treatments like over here at the Levitt. They’re going to be doing turf treatments at some of our ball fields and our parks and stuff. And then we’re going to be using our thermal foggers a lot this week.”

Miller says you can protect yourself from the pesky bugs by wearing things like mosquito repellant, wearing long clothes and wearing light colors.

There are also ways you can help the city out with their mosquito control.

“Primarily if people can just look around their yard, it doesn’t take very much water for mosquitos to breed in, so you know, any tarp or tire or little pail that’s holding water — get rid of that,” Miller said.

Miller says right now all of the mosquitos the city has seen are just nuisances with no positive pools of West Nile.
